This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on affected installations of Foxit Reader 10.1.1.37576. User interaction is required to exploit this vulnerability in that the target must visit a malicious page or open a malicious file. The specific flaw exists within the handling of the Decimal element. A crafted leadDigits value in a Decimal element can trigger an overflow of a fixed-length heap-based buffer. An attacker can leverage this vulnerability to execute arbitrary code in the context of the current process. Was ZDI-CAN-13095.

Plain-English summary

Foxit Reader 10.1.1.37576 can be forced to run attacker-controlled code if a user opens a malicious file or visits a malicious page. The flaw is in document element parsing, not authentication. Risk is meaningful for workstations that routinely receive external documents.

Executive priority

Prioritize remediation where Foxit Reader is used on employee workstations exposed to external documents. The vulnerability enables code execution after user interaction, making it relevant to phishing risk, but the sources do not show confirmed active exploitation.

Technical view

The issue is a CWE-122 heap-based buffer overflow in handling the Decimal element. A crafted leadDigits value can overflow a fixed-length heap buffer and allow arbitrary code execution in the current Foxit Reader process. CVSS is 7.8, with no privileges required and user interaction required.

Likely exposure

Exposure is limited to installations of Foxit Reader 10.1.1.37576. Highest-risk users are those opening external PDFs or web-delivered files, especially from email, customer portals, or public downloads.

Exploitation context

The provided sources do not indicate known active exploitation, and KEV is false. Exploitation requires convincing a target to open a malicious file or visit a malicious page, so phishing or document-lure delivery is the main concern.

Researcher notes

ZDI identifies this as ZDI-CAN-13095 affecting Foxit Reader 10.1.1.37576. The root cause is Decimal element parsing with a crafted leadDigits value causing heap buffer overflow. Evidence in the bundle does not name a fixed version.
